Platform Compatibility

When developing a mobile app, you’ll have to decide whether you want to build a native app for each platform (iOS and Android) or opt for cross-platform development. Native apps provide the best performance and user experience but require separate codebases for each platform. On the other hand, cross-platform development frameworks, like React Native or Flutter, allow you to use a single codebase for both platforms, reducing development time and costs. However, they might have limitations in terms of accessing platform-specific features.

Programming Languages and Frameworks

The choice of programming languages and frameworks will significantly influence the development process. For iOS app development, Swift and Objective-C are the primary languages, while Android apps are typically written in Java or Kotlin. Cross-platform frameworks, as mentioned earlier, have their languages like JavaScript for React Native and Dart for Flutter. Evaluate the pros and cons of each language and framework based on your team’s expertise and the app’s requirements.

Scalability and Performance

Scalability is crucial, especially if you anticipate a growing user base and increased data processing demands. Ensure that the technology stack you choose can handle the app’s growth without sacrificing performance. Factors like database selection, caching mechanisms, and server configurations play a significant role in achieving scalability and optimal performance.

Third-Party Integrations

Most mobile apps require integration with third-party services like payment gateways, social media platforms, analytics tools, and more. Check if the technology stack supports seamless integration with the third-party services your app needs. Additionally, ensure that the stack allows easy API integration for future expansion.

Security and Data Privacy

Mobile app security is of utmost importance, as user data and sensitive information are at stake. Verify that the technology stack follows industry-standard security practices and provides robust mechanisms to protect user data. Keep an eye on security updates and patches to stay ahead of potential vulnerabilities.

Developer Community and Support

Having an active and vibrant developer community from mobile app development companies in Saudi Arabia for the chosen technology stack is a great advantage. A strong community means better documentation, more resources, and a quicker resolution of issues. It also ensures that the technology stack stays up-to-date with the latest advancements and best practices in mobile app development.
